Market Frenzy and Political Catalysts

The cryptocurrency market has surged following Donald Trump's presidential victory, with Bitcoin leading the rally. On November 12, Bitcoin hit a historic high of $90,045, marking a 28.2% increase since November 5. Ethereum and Dogecoin also saw significant gains, rising 31.2% and 131.25%, respectively.

Regulatory Landscape

| Region | Policy Approach |
|--------------|------------------------------------------|
| U.S./EU | Hybrid regulation (SEC-focused). |
| Hong Kong| Sandbox model (SFC-regulated). |
| Mainland | Bans all crypto trading activities. |
